[Driver] Ignore non-clang pch files when -include a.h probes a.h.gch (#69204)
Instead of deprecating the "gch probe" as in
f726da1193, this makes clang ignore files
which are not clang pch files (See discussion on PR #67084).
This fixes the issues mentioned in the former patch, with GCC-generated
.gch files getting in the way when using clang, while maintaining the
probing behavior for builds which rely on that.

static bool hasClangPchSignature(const Driver &D, StringRef Path) {
|
||||
if (llvm::ErrorOr<std::unique_ptr<llvm::MemoryBuffer>> MemBuf =
|
||||
D.getVFS().getBufferForFile(Path))
|
||||
return (*MemBuf)->getBuffer().startswith("CPCH");
|
||||
return false;
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
static bool gchProbe(const Driver &D, StringRef Path) {
|
||||
llvm::ErrorOr<llvm::vfs::Status> Status = D.getVFS().status(Path);
|
||||
if (!Status)
|
||||
return false;
|
||||
|
||||
if (Status->isDirectory()) {
|
||||
std::error_code EC;
|
||||
for (llvm::vfs::directory_iterator DI = D.getVFS().dir_begin(Path, EC), DE;
|
||||
!EC && DI != DE; DI = DI.increment(EC)) {
|
||||
if (hasClangPchSignature(D, DI->path()))
|
||||
return true;
|
||||
}
|
||||
D.Diag(diag::warn_drv_pch_ignoring_gch_dir) << Path;
|
||||
return false;
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
if (hasClangPchSignature(D, Path))
|
||||
return true;
|
||||
D.Diag(diag::warn_drv_pch_ignoring_gch_file) << Path;
|
||||
return false;
|
||||
}
